Q: Is 3,021,878 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,021,878 is a composite number.

Why is 3,021,878 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,021,878 can be evenly divided by 1 2 23 46 179 358 367 734 4,117 8,234 8,441 16,882 65,693 131,386 1,510,939 and 3,021,878, with no remainder.

Since 3,021,878 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,021,878, it is a composite number.
